I am looking at just changing the bead, no scope... I take it that if its pressed in there is no changing by myself? Pry have to take it to a gunsmith?
 
If you get the Tru-Glo that is ment to snap onto the vent rib of the 870, you do not need to remove the bead. I have one on my meat gun and have also put one on my son's 20 ga. and have had no problems with them wanting to come off. And my meat gun has seen some tuff days in the duck boat. It has been on for over ten years.
